Kezdőoldal » Számítástechnika » Programozás » Mire jó az alábbi kapcsos...

Mire jó az alábbi kapcsos zárójel pythonban?

Figyelt kérdés

Sziasztok!


Elkezdtem programozást és azon belül is pythont tanulni és egy for ciklus videó után néztem példákat a neten.


két példát nem értek.


1.


presidents = ["Washington", "Adams", "Jefferson", "Madison", "Monroe", "Adams", "Jackson"]

for i in range(len(presidents)):

print("President {}: {}".format(i + 1, presidents[i]))


a printnél miért van két kapcsos zárójel? azt nem igazán értem.


Illetve van egy ilyen:


presidents = ["Washington", "Adams", "Jefferson", "Madison", "Monroe", "Adams", "Jackson"]

for num, name in enumerate(presidents, start=1):

print("President {}: {}".format(num, name))


az enumerate célját értem de mi lenne a num és a name?

Ha tippelnem kellene akkor a num tartalmazza a sorszámot ami egytől kezdődik..a name pedig az elnökök nevét..ha igy lenne akkor a numot akkor értem de a name változót nem főleg ha van president változó.


remélem valaki tudna segiteni. köszi szépen előre is a segitséget.


2019. jún. 15. 19:39
 1/4 anonim ***** válasza:
2019. jún. 15. 20:14
Hasznos számodra ez a válasz?
 2/4 A kérdező kommentje:

köszönöm, így már okés.


most már csak a második példakódot kellene valahogy megértenem, hogy honnan is jött a num és name változó:D

2019. jún. 15. 20:38
 3/4 A kérdező kommentje:
vagyis inkább a name.
2019. jún. 15. 20:38
 4/4 A kérdező kommentje:
tárgytalan.
2019. jún. 15. 22:15

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!